They could only do what Vw (Beetle) Bmw (Mini), and Fiat (500) have done.
Produce something that looks similar to the original but meets all of todays crash test specs and safety standards.
Ford will already have looked at doing this and found there that there is no real market for it.
The general population "loved" the old Beetle, Mini and Fiat 500.
Escorts and Capris are "Loved " by a few petrolheads.
